Buying Tips for Inflatable Boats

When considering inflatable boats for sale, it’s important to focus on durability, engineering, and warranty coverage. Look for boats constructed with reinforced PVC or high-grade Hypalon, designed to withstand Australian marine conditions. A extended protection and access to spare components are also strong indicators of a reputable supplier.
